The Role
As a Learning Support Assistant, your responsibilities will include:
- Providing 1:1 and small-group support for pupils who have Special Educational Needs (SEN), including autism, ADHD, speech and language needs, or social/emotional barriers.
- Helping to differentiate classwork, ensuring all pupils can access learning at their level.
- Supporting behaviour management and encouraging positive classroom engagement.
- Assisting class teachers with lesson preparation, activity set-up and learning resources.
